==General== *Players will now have greater success when joining Queues in progress, where previously it was failing to allow users to join at all. Joining public queues isn't 100% yet, but getting better. Private queue joining appears ok. *Players will now be allowed to join in progress PVE maps up to 15 minutes after they have started. Private Queues may continue to invite players throughout the instance without time limit. *Public PVE queues now have a minimum number of 8 players to start. Note that we are also test some new options internally which will allow a "fallback" lower number if the preferred number of players in the public queue is not met. We expect to get that change live in the coming week. *We identify {{sic}} an issue where both drop and reward items were receive {{sic}} the wrong statistics. This hotfix build fixes the issue so that rewards and dropped items you receive have the proper defined values for that item.
